Ala Archa National Park
Ala Archa National Park, established in 1976 and founded by the Soviet government, is a significant natural reserve in Kyrgyzstan. The park's rugged terrain features the majestic Tian Shan mountains with alpine flora and fauna.
Covering an area of 200 square kilometers, the park is known for its stunning landscapes, glacial rivers, and traditional yurts that reflect the rich cultural heritage of the region.

Formation History
The park was established to protect the unique alpine ecosystems of the Tian Shan mountains.
High Peaks
Some peaks in the park rise over 4,800 meters above sea level.
Cultural Significance
The area has been a popular retreat for locals for centuries, particularly during summer.
